Position Overview: We are currently seeking a Sign Language Interpreter to join our dynamic team at E-Therapy. The successful candidate will play a vital role in facilitating communication between deaf or hard of hearing students and hearing individuals in educational settings.

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in Sign Language Interpretation, Deaf Studies, Education, or related field.
  • Certification as a Sign Language Interpreter (e.g., RID certification) or eligibility for certification.
  • Proficiency in American Sign Language (ASL) or other sign language systems.
  • Previous experience working as a sign language interpreter in educational settings, preferably with deaf or hard of hearing students.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to effectively convey spoken and signed messages in a variety of contexts.
  • Knowledge of deaf culture, communication strategies, and accommodations for individuals who are deaf or hard of hearing.
  • Ability to maintain composure and professionalism in challenging or sensitive situations.

Responsibilities

  • Interpret spoken language into American Sign Language (ASL) or other sign language systems, and vice versa, to facilitate communication between deaf or hard of hearing students and hearing individuals.
  • Provide sign language interpretation services during classroom instruction, lectures, meetings, assemblies, and other school activities to ensure equal access to information for deaf or hard of hearing students.
  • Adapt sign language interpretation to match the language proficiency, communication preferences, and cultural background of students and other participants.
  • Serve as a cultural liaison and advocate for deaf or hard of hearing students, promoting awareness and understanding of deaf culture and fostering inclusivity in the school community.
  • Collaborate with teachers, school staff, and parents to support the academic and social-emotional development of deaf or hard of hearing students and facilitate their participation in educational programs and extracurricular activities.
  • Maintain confidentiality of sensitive information and adhere to professional standards and ethical guidelines for sign language interpretation.
  • Stay current on developments in sign language interpretation, deaf culture, and accessibility technology to enhance skills and knowledge in the field.
